Taxonomic Classification

Rank Caatinga laucha seaside centaury
Kingdom Animalia (Animals) Plantae (Plants)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Magnoliopsida (Dicots)
Order Rodentia (Rodents) Gentianales (Gentianales)
Family Cricetidae Gentianaceae
Genus Calomys Centaurium
Species Calomys expulsus Centaurium littorale
